Abstract
The utility model relates to an acoustic control apparatus for bidirectional intercommunication system, and the main technical characteristic is that the conventional bidirectional wired intercommunication system output and the noise receiving microphone output are simultaneously connected to a voltage comparator after they are magnified, and that the make and break of the inner and outer microphones is decided by the voltage comparator on the ground of their output condition. The outstanding advantage is that the directive property of the microphone is sharpened, and the anti-jamming ability is substantially improved. Meanwhile, the utility model also has the characteristics of low manufacturing cost and adjustable parameter, and is the ideal bidirectional intercommunication device at present for closed windows of traffic, finance, etc.

Background technology
At present, often effect is unsatisfactory for the two-way wired intercom sound amplifier that uses under some strong jammings, high noise environments, as the two-way wired intercom sound amplifier that uses at railway, the closed window in passenger traffic stations on highway box office, close because window is many, from the various machine sound of different directions, staff's voice, be superposed on the microphone, microphone forms and disturbs, often make that passenger's voice is intermittent, influenced the operate as normal of intercom system, also strengthened staff's labour intensity.
The utility model content
The purpose of this utility model provides and a kind ofly can improve two-way wired intercom and amplify that built-in microphone is anti-interference, the two-way intercom system sound-controlled apparatus of Noise Resistance Ability.
The utility model comprises that inside and outside microphone, amplifier, electronic switch, main frame, loud speaker, noise receive microphone, amplifier and voltage comparator, the output of noise reception microphone and the output of interior microphone are connected to the input of voltage comparator respectively through amplifier, the output of voltage comparator connects the electronic switch of inside and outside microphone respectively.
Further feature of the present utility model is that its noise receives microphone and can place in the main frame, also can disperse with main frame and put; It can be that electret sheet microphone also can be that moving-coil microphone or other are talked about body that noise receives microphone; It can be one or more that noise receives microphone.
At work, interior microphone is the unidirectivity microphone, is used for receiving the voice signal of staff in the box office, and it is the omnidirectional microphone that noise receives microphone, is used for receiving the noise signal in the box office, and outer microphone is used for receiving the voice signal of passenger outside the box office.Interior microphone faces staff's mouth, and the words that are subjected to that noise receives microphone face up, microphone a distance behind in being installed on.Interior microphone since from staff's mouth recently and over against mouth, thereby the voice signal maximum that receives.And when noise signal from the side or the back transfer in microphone and noise when receiving microphone because the unidirectivity of interior microphone, thus export less, and noise to receive microphone be the omnidirectional type, insensitive to direction, thereby output is bigger.Utilize above-mentioned feature, both are organically combined, form when interior microphone output receives microphone output greater than noise, interior microphone is switched on, and staff's sound is amplified, and closes outer microphone simultaneously.And when the output of noise reception microphone was exported greater than interior microphone, the unduly polite words that a friend is not expected to say socket joint was logical, and passenger's sound is amplified, and closes interior microphone simultaneously.Thereby this two-way intercommunication sound amplifier has only and just connects interior microphone when reaching certain intensity when staff's speech or from the sound in interior microphone the place ahead, other times are then closed, down periods unduly polite words that a friend is not expected to say socket joint is logical, thereby has avoided other noises in the box office to disturb the operate as normal of outer microphone.
Superior being of the present utility model: sharpening the directive property of microphone, improved anti-jamming capacity significantly, alleviated staff's labour intensity, simultaneously, it also has cheap, the characteristics that parameter is adjustable are desirable replacement device that bidirectional dialog that closed windows such as traffic, finance use is said system.
